As electron hole pair (because of thermal collisions) is continuously formed in the depletion region. These are a regular flow of electrons in the direction of the N-side and of holes in the direction of the P-side. This makes a current from the N-side to the P-side. This current is called as the drift current (idr).

The waves which needs medium for their propagation are known as mechanical waves. Example : Waves on string and spring, waves on water surface, sound waves, seismic waves.
